How to Add a Drop Down Calendar in Excel 2024

Excel is one of the most widely used spreadsheet applications in the world, and for good reason. It offers a wide range of features and tools that make it easy to manage data, create charts, and perform complex calculations. One of the most useful features of Excel is the ability to create dropdown calendars, which can be used to select dates quickly and easily.

Step 1: Prepare Your Worksheet

The first step in creating a dropdown calendar in Excel is to prepare your worksheet. You should have a column in your worksheet where you want the dropdown calendar to appear. This column should be adjacent to the cell where the date will be entered.

Step 2: Insert the Calendar Control

To insert the calendar control, you need to go to the Developer tab in the Excel ribbon. If you don't see the Developer tab, you may need to enable it in the Excel Options. Once you have the Developer tab open, click on the Insert button and select the Calendar Control from the list of available controls.

Step 3: Adjust the Properties of the Calendar Control

After you have inserted the calendar control, you need to adjust its properties. This includes setting the format of the date, the range of dates that can be selected, and the layout of the calendar. You can access these properties by right-clicking on the calendar control and selecting Properties from the context menu.

Step 4: Link the Calendar Control to the Target Cell

Once you have adjusted the properties of the calendar control, you need to link it to the target cell. This is the cell where the date will be entered. To do this, right-click on the calendar control and select View Code from the context menu. This will open the Visual Basic Editor. In the editor, you need to enter the code that will link the calendar control to the target cell.

Step 5: Test the Dropdown Calendar

After you have linked the calendar control to the target cell, you can test it by clicking on the dropdown arrow next to the cell. This will display the calendar, allowing you to select a date. Once you have selected a date, it will be entered into the target cell, and you can continue working with your worksheet.

Question and Answer:

Q: Can I customize the appearance of the dropdown calendar?

A: Yes, you can customize the appearance of the dropdown calendar by adjusting its properties. This includes changing the font, color, and layout of the calendar.

Q: Can I use the dropdown calendar in multiple cells?

A: Yes, you can use the dropdown calendar in multiple cells by copying and pasting the calendar control to other cells. You will need to adjust the properties and link each calendar control to its respective target cell.

Q: What if I want to remove the dropdown calendar?

A: To remove the dropdown calendar, you can simply delete the calendar control from your worksheet. This will not affect any of the data that was entered using the calendar control.
